366=head2 GLX SUPPORT
367
368Due to the sad state that OpenGL support is in in Perl (mostly the OpenGL
369module, which has little to no documentation and has little to no support
370for glX), this module, as a special extension, treats context creation
371properties C<OpenCL::GLX_DISPLAY_KHR> and C<OpenCL::GL_CONTEXT_KHR>
372specially: If either or both of these are C<undef>, then the OpenCL
373module tries to dynamically resolve C<glXGetCurrentDisplay> and
374C<glXGetCurrentContext>, call these functions and use their return values
375instead.
376
377For this to work, the OpenGL library must be loaded, a GLX context must
378have been created and be made current, and C<dlsym> must be available and
379capable of finding the function via C<RTLD_DEFAULT>.

1162=item $kernel->set_TYPE ($index, $value) 1513=item $kernel->set_TYPE ($index, $value)
1163 1514
1164This is a family of methods to set the kernel argument with the number C<$index> to the give C<$value>. 1515This is a family of methods to set the kernel argument with the number C<$index> to the give C<$value>.
1165 1516
1166TYPE is one of C<char>, C<uchar>, C<short>, C<ushort>, C<int>, C<uint>, 1517TYPE is one of C<char>, C<uchar>, C<short>, C<ushort>, C<int>, C<uint>,
1167C<long>, C<ulong>, C<half>, C<float>, C<double>, C<memory>, C<buffer>, 1518C<long>, C<ulong>, C<half>, C<float>, C<double>, C<memory>, C<buffer>,
1168C<image2d>, C<image3d>, C<sampler> or C<event>. 1519C<image2d>, C<image3d>, C<sampler>, C<local> or C<event>.
1169 1520
1170Chars and integers (including the half type) are specified as integers, 1521Chars and integers (including the half type) are specified as integers,
1171float and double as floating point values, memory/buffer/image2d/image3d 1522float and double as floating point values, memory/buffer/image2d/image3d
1172must be an object of that type or C<undef>, and sampler and event must be 1523must be an object of that type or C<undef>, local-memory arguments are
1173objects of that type. 1524set by specifying the size, and sampler and event must be objects of that
1525type.
1526
1527Setting an argument for a kernel does NOT keep a reference to the object -
1528for example, if you set an argument to some image object, free the image,
1529and call the kernel, you will run into undefined behaviour.
